Jagan to resume 'Odarpu yatra' today
.jpg)
Second phase of Odarpu yatra' by former Kadapa MP Y.S. Jaganmohan Reddy will begin at Payakaraopeta on Tuesday. A large number of leaders and workers from other political parties are likely to join the Jagan group.
The former Kadapa MP, who was buoyed by the success of his New Delhi agitation seeking justice for Andhra Pradesh in the allocation of Krishna waters, would tour the district for five days from January 18 to 22 and would console six families during the period covering 322 km.
Jagan group leaders are making all out efforts for Payakaraopeta meeting to prove that the former Kadapa MP enjoys mass following in Visakhapatnam district. Mr. Jagan would unveil statue of former Chief Minister Y.S. Rajasekhara Reddy at the meeting.
